A man who visits the Hanamura family in a residential area in Tokyo with a tense look ... Ryo Nishikido (Ryo Nishikido) of Kanjani Eight, a super idol.
I came to say hello to have her family allow her to marry Haruka (Yuka). Haruka's mother, Natsu (Atsuko Takahata), showed an interest in 'How much is the income of an idol?' Yuki) is indifferent, and the second daughter, Kana (Kanon Tani), says, 'I wish I had been Sho-kun of Arashi.' And even his dog, Ei, from the Hanamura family ...
Although it was a difficult marriage, Nishikido took action to get the approval of Haruka's family and members of Kanjani Eight.
First, Nishikido tried to confess his marriage to Haruka to the members of Kanjani Eight, but before that, Chief Manager Motoko Asahina (Naomi Zaizen), Group Manager Yoshiharu Mamiya (Norito Yashima), and the scene. It will be known to the manager, Shohei Wakisaka (Kazuki Enari)!
At an important time as Kanjani Eight, which is the 8th anniversary of his debut, Asahina says that he will be married to Haruka, who has three children, and that he will be divorced or retired within three months. ….

Murdoch Mysteries
Set in Toronto at the dawn of the 20th century, Murdoch Mysteries is a one-hour drama series that explores the intriguing world of William Murdoch, a methodical and dashing detective who pioneers innovative forensic techniques to solve some of the city's most gruesome murders. Murdoch's colleagues include the love of his life, coroner and psychiatrist Dr. Julia Ogden, a staunch ally who shares the detective's fascination for science; Constable George Crabtree, Murdoch's eager but sometimes naïve right-hand man; Inspector Brackenreid, Murdoch's skeptical yet reluctantly supportive boss; and coroner Dr. Emily Grace, Dr. Ogden's protégé.

The First 48
The First 48 follows detectives from around the country during these first critical hours as they race against time to find the suspect. Gritty and fast-paced, it takes viewers behind the scenes of real-life investigations with unprecedented access to crime scenes, autopsies, forensic processing, and interrogations.
